NDC outdoors Naana Opoku-Agyemang April 24
The main opposition National Democratic Congress (NDC) will hold a ceremony to officially outdoor its flagbearer’s running mate, Prof Jane Naana Opoku-Agyemang, in Accra next week.
The event is scheduled to take place on Wednesday, 24 April 2024 at the Kofi Ohene Konadu Auditorium at the University of Professional Studies (UPSA).
The event will commence at 4:00 pm, a statement signed by Communications Officer Sammy Gyamfi said.
The event will be graced by the NDC’s flagbearer for the 2024 general election, Mr John Mahama, as well as members of the Functional Executive Committee and Council of Elders of the party.
Also in attendance will be Members of Parliament and an array of distinguished guests from the diplomatic corps, clergy, nananom, women groups, academia, labour organisations, creative arts, and representatives of civil society organisations among others.
The statement said Professor Opoku-Agyemang will address the nation on the “NDC’s vision for a progressive, inclusive and prosperous Ghana, as well as the live-transforming policies of our visionary flag-bearer for the 2024 general election”.
This address will be preceded by a number of activities, between 4:00pm and 4:55pm before the official commencement of the main programme of the day at 5 pm prompt, the party announced.
